Special Weather Statement issued July 16 at 5:17AM EDT by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
Temperatures will climb into the upper 80s to lower 90s today. This will combine with a humid airmass to produce heat indicies in the 95 to 100 degree range this afternoon. Take extra precautions when outside. Wear lightweight and loose fitting clothing. Try to limit strenuous activities to early morning or evening.
Air Quality Alert issued July 16 at 12:23AM EDT by NWS Wilmington OH (details ...)
The Ohio Environmental Protection Agency has issued an Air Quality Advisory for the entire state of Ohio, through midnight EDT tonight. Smoke from Canadian wildfires will adversely impact air quality. The Agency expects the Air Quality Index to be in the 'unhealthy for sensitive groups' range. For additional actions and information, please visit the Ohio Environmental Protection Agency's web site at epa.ohio.gov.

The city of Celina may consolidate three tax increment finance (TIF) districts to pay for the remaining phase of the walkway along West Bank Road and a water line project.
Revenue generated from the city's Grand Lake TIF, which includes the West Bank and downtown area, will not be enough to finish the walkway, Celina Planning and Community Development Director Kent Bryan told city council members on Monday night. [More]
There may be major changes coming from the Ohio Department of Agriculture, including possibly regulating all farms, though no details are yet available.
Lake Development Corporation (LDC) member Greg Schumm said the news came out of an Oct. 21 meeting he and other local lake officials attended in Columbus. [More]
